Columbus PD: Woman cut man with knife after road rage incident
COLUMBUS, Ind. — A woman is under arrest after Columbus police said a road rage encounter ended with her cutting a man with a knife. According to the Columbus Police Department, police officers were called to the parking lot of Target on N. National Road shortly before 9 a.m. on Wednesday. Officers on scene learned […]

2 Columbus residents arrested after meth, gun found during traffic stop
COLUMBUS, Ind. — Two Columbus residents were arrested after drugs, as well as a weapon, were reportedly found during a recent traffic stop. According to a news release from the Bartholomew County Sheriff’s Office, 25-year-old Cheyanne George and 36-year-old David Swift were arrested after methamphetamine, as well as a Glock 43 handgun, were found by […]
